Science、学(问)、哲学、科学


Science---knowledge arranged in an orderly manner, esp. knowledge obtained by observation and testing of facts. (《Oxford Advanced Learner's Dictionary of Current English》)

Science (from Latin scientia, meaning "knowledge") is a systematic enterprise that builds and organizes knowledge in the form of testable explanations and predictions about the universe. In an older and closely related meaning, "science" also refers to this body of knowledge itself, of the type that can be rationally explained and reliably applied. Ever since classical antiquity, science as a type of knowledge has been closely linked to philosophy. In the West during the early modern period the words "science" and "philosophy of nature" were sometimes used interchangeably, and until the 19th century natural philosophy (which is today called "natural science") was considered a branch of philosophy.

In modern usage however, "science" most often refers to a way of pursuing knowledge, not only the knowledge itself. It is also often restricted to those branches of study that seek to explain the phenomena of the material universe. In the 17th and 18th centuries scientists increasingly sought to formulate knowledge in terms of laws of nature. Over the course of the 19th century, the word "science" became increasingly associated with the scientific method itself, as a disciplined way to study the natural world, including physics, chemistry, geology and biology. It is in the 19th century also that the term scientist began to be applied to those who sought knowledge and understanding of nature. However, "science" has also continued to be used in a broad sense to denote reliable and teachable knowledge about a topic, as reflected in modern terms like library science or computer science. This is also reflected in the names of some areas of academic study such as social science and political science.(Wikipedia,the free encyclopedia)

学---分门别类的有系统的知识:哲学、物理学、语言学。(《新华字典》1998年修订本),国人习惯使用双字语词,不妨称为学问。

科学---?

哲学---?

羊指称羊类动物,山羊、绵羊,公羊、母羊,都是羊。

哲学、科学,都是学问,都是知识体系。

哲学是什么样的学问?是什么样的知识体系?

科学又是什么样的学问?是什么样的知识体系?
